Output 2ffafadea2ab4c2bce786f7907a06895872adb50b74ad954021d1103911677e8:2

value
17908990
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3d9155fd72e72e2bfb0189f8507ca24d8f130a8 OP_EQUALVERIFY OP_CHECKSIG
address
1HPx1ZfeJEui1qtKqCZcqMSveZM87DSuNp
transaction
2ffafadea2ab4c2bce786f7907a06895872adb50b74ad954021d1103911677e8
spent
true